A tanker was struck by an unidentified projectile Tuesday while transiting the Strait of Hormuz near Omani waters, catching fire, according to maritime authorities. The strike came as Iran mourned slain Supreme Leader Ayatollah Khamenei and hardliners called for revenge, raising fears of renewed conflict along one of the world's most critical oil chokepoints.
